Output dfb585e2f4edd491ac82a1a6c8cc6a2a81fddf0184107b9b65a2d8e7e0f6b0f1:4

value
19900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63698e43428c54c2e101d9822e4a629c17c0e0c9 OP_EQUALVERIFY OP_CHECKSIG
address
1A4eM8axJbm9piBoPc2HZix6176DEQYdh2
transaction
dfb585e2f4edd491ac82a1a6c8cc6a2a81fddf0184107b9b65a2d8e7e0f6b0f1
confirmations
449258
spent
true